  • 53% of Americans are "very bothered" by the complexity of the US tax system – rightly so, explains Prof. Peter Hongler in this episode of "Views from the Sister Republic". While it bears some similarities to the Swiss one, it differs in many important aspects, such as the lack of a value-added tax (VAT). What are the reasons for these differences? What should we make of Donald J. Trump’s ideas? And what changes would an expert prioritize?

    Prof. Peter Hongler dives into these questions and shows that taxes can be quite fun to discuss! Peter joined the University of St.Gallen in 2019 as chaired professor of tax law. He serves as the director of the Institute of Law and Economics (ILE-HSG).
